Siberian Pea Shrub/Tree – Caragana arborescens

Cold hardy to as low as zone 2. A perennial shrub that grows as high as 20 feet. Makes a great multifunctional wind-break or hedge that will also fix nitrogen and improve the soil, attract bees and other wildlife, produce edible seed pods that are one of the most ideal chicken fodders, and act as a good chop-and-drop plant for mulching/feeding surrounding plants (especially fruit or nut trees). This plant also has a broad root system that makes it a good candidate for erosion control.
